Why Image Size Matters for Web Performance and SEO

Large, unoptimized graphics are the leading cause of poor Core Web Vitals scores, specifically impacting Largest Contentful Paint (LCP). When users arrive at a landing page, every kilobyte matters. If your visuals require excessive bandwidth to download, visitors will abandon your site before it even renders. Search engines like Google prioritize fast-loading pages, meaning poor visual optimization directly harms your organic visibility and keyword rankings.

Beyond raw speed, proper asset compression preserves mobile data for users on limited plans. Mobile traffic accounts for over half of all global web traffic, making responsive visual delivery a non-negotiable standard. Serving a massive desktop-sized graphic to a smartphone user wastes processing power and bandwidth, leading to high abandonment rates and lost conversions.

Furthermore, server storage costs and bandwidth consumption scale directly with your media assets. Content Delivery Networks (CDNs) charge based on data transfer volumes, and hosting bloated files drains resources unnecessarily. Implementing a strict optimization pipeline reduces hosting overhead while delivering a smoother browsing experience across all devices and connection speeds.

Recommended Dimensions and File Formats for the Web

Choosing the right pixel dimensions depends entirely on where the graphic appears within your layout. A full-width hero banner requires vastly different dimensions than a small thumbnail or an inline blog post graphic. Standardizing your layout widths prevents unnecessary scaling and keeps file payloads manageable.

Modern web standards support various formats, each tailored to specific use cases. Selecting the correct format—such as WebP, AVIF, JPEG, or PNG—plays a major role in achieving the smallest possible footprint without sacrificing clarity.



Format Best Used For Transparency Compression Type
JPEG Photographs and complex color gradients No Lossy
PNG Icons, simple graphics, sharp lines Yes Lossless
WebP General web use (photos and graphics) Yes Lossy & Lossless
AVIF Next-gen high-efficiency web delivery Yes Lossy & Lossless

Understanding how these formats handle color data and compression algorithms allows developers and content creators to make informed decisions. AVIF and WebP consistently outperform older formats, offering superior compression ratios at equivalent visual quality levels.

Step-by-Step Guide to Optimizing Images Before Uploading

Achieving optimal web performance requires a disciplined workflow before any asset touches your content management system. Skipping these preliminary steps often results in bloated pages that frustrate visitors and penalize your search rankings.



1. Resize to Exact Display Dimensions

Never rely on HTML or CSS to scale down massive graphics. If your content area is 800 pixels wide, your source file should not exceed 800 pixels in width (unless preparing for high-density Retina displays, where 1600 pixels is acceptable). Resizing eliminates redundant pixel data at the source.



2. Strip Unnecessary Metadata

Digital cameras and editing software embed EXIF data—such as camera models, GPS coordinates, and date stamps—into graphic files. This metadata adds unnecessary weight. Stripping it out via compression tools reduces file size instantly without altering the visual output.



3. Apply Lossy or Lossless Compression

Run your assets through dedicated compression tools like ImageOptim, TinyPNG, or Squoosh. Find the sweet spot where file size drops significantly while visual artifacts remain undetectable to the human eye.

Comparing Popular Web Image Optimization Tools



Tool Name Type Ease of Use Key Features
Squoosh Web-based High Advanced codec settings, side-by-side preview
TinyPNG Web/API Very High Smart lossy compression for PNG and JPEG
ImageOptim Desktop (Mac) High Lossless optimization, metadata stripping
ShortPixel WordPress Plugin Medium Automated bulk optimization and WebP conversion

Choosing the right tool depends on your technical setup and publishing frequency. Automated plugins work best for large content teams, while desktop utilities suit developers and designers preparing assets manually.

Frequently Asked Questions



What is the ideal file size for a web image?

Ideally, standard web graphics should remain under 100 to 200 kilobytes. Hero banners and large background graphics may stretch up to 300 kilobytes, but anything larger requires further compression to prevent latency.



Should I use PNG or JPEG for photographs?

You should always use JPEG, WebP, or AVIF for photographs. PNG files are uncompressed or losslessly compressed, resulting in massive file sizes when applied to complex color gradients and photographic details.



How do modern next-gen formats like WebP affect SEO?

Next-gen formats reduce page weight drastically, improving page speed metrics. Since Google uses page speed and Core Web Vitals as ranking signals, adopting WebP or AVIF indirectly boosts your SEO performance.



Is it better to resize images using CSS or image editing software?

It is always better to resize images using editing software before uploading. Resizing via CSS only changes how the browser displays the asset, forcing the user's device to download the full, heavy file unnecessarily.



Do mobile devices require different image sizes than desktops?

Yes. Implementing responsive design techniques using HTML srcset attributes allows you to serve smaller graphic variants to mobile devices, drastically saving bandwidth and improving mobile load times.
